有關子類別下的上一篇或下一篇連結 - 部落格
By Leila
at 2010-11-29T20:16
at 2010-11-29T20:16
Table of Contents
※ 引述《ANZO (濯 楊)》之銘言:
: 已有爬了文以及上GOOGLE搜尋,尚未找到解決方法,懇請各位朋友幫忙。
: 設定了 子類別的狀況下
: 例如:
: ABC(母類別)
: -甲(子類別1)
: -乙(子類別2)
: -丙(子類別3)
: 我在甲類別下面寫了很多篇文,
: 是否有方法可以在閱讀文的時候讓最下方的
: 「上一篇」與「下一篇」連結 是抓「甲」這個子類別下的文章
: 而不是抓整個母類別下的,
: 目前的設定一直都會抓整個母類別下的文章,
: 也就是會抓整個母類別(ABC)下的文章,
: 等於甲乙丙三個子類別都會被抓進去。
: 希望有朋友可以教教我,在此感謝。
就我所知,目前fc2的上一篇下一篇變數並無法應用在分類顯示上
不過只要使用關連記事的功能
就可以讓使用者在文章頁面中顯示同分類下的文章列表
不知道原po用的是中文版還是日文版
我不知道中文版的狀況如何,在這裡僅以我使用日文版的經驗回答
主要做法如下:
進入環境設定變更
→找到 関連記事リスト 表示場所 的block進行設定
→這邊我個人是選擇 テンプレート変数のみ
如果選別的選項
那基本上就不用自己另外用變數修飾顯示的部分了
不對版面這麼要求的使用者其實可以無視
→選取顯示文章數
如果你選3,在顯示的格式上大致上會是
┌─────┐
│ 上一篇 │
│ 這一篇 │ ←不一定是這個順序~
│ 下一篇 │ 請記得設定 関連記事リスト 表示方法 喔
└─────┘ 至於有什麼差別就先不多說了
這樣,依你的文章數越多,往前/後回溯的文章量也會越多
不過要注意的是,如果你當篇文章是該分類下最首/尾篇,可能會顯示為
┌─────┐
│ 這一篇 │
│ 下一篇 │
│ 下下篇 │
└─────┘
這樣030
總之關連記事的功能可以解決原PO的問題
但也不代表可以完全符合原OP對上一頁/下一頁這樣基本功能的要求
接著要怎麼編輯版面才可以顯示呢~
只要在你的版面裡面的topentry標籤環境中
(也就是<!--topentry--> ~ <!--/topentry--> 之間)
加入relate_list_area相關的標籤變數
<!--relate_list_area-->
<!--relate_list-->
... →通常就是在這裡寫一些連結啊文字的部分
... 不過就如同剛剛說的
... 如果不選テンプレート変数のみ 這個部份基本上可以留白
<!--/relate_list-->
<!--/relate_list_area-->
OB
就可以顯示出來了
當然這種做法能不能做得好也和使用者對fc2的變數熟悉度也有關係啦
以上的教學可能只是給一些比較上手的使用者提供一個ref而已 XDrz
不好意思可能講得有點複雜
只能請有興趣的朋友親自去玩玩看了 :P
為了表達教學不周的歉意
我在這裡寫了一份範例,各位可修改以下這段code的任何地方
再把它貼在<!--topentry--> ~ <!--/topentry-->之間
注意,一定要貼在<!--topentry--> ~ <!--/topentry-->之間喔
<!--relate_list_area-->
●分類:
<!--parent_category-->
<a href="<%topentry_parent_category_link>"><%topentry_parent_category></a>
─
<!--/parent_category-->
<a href="<%topentry_category_link>"><%topentry_category></a><br><br>
↑新文章<br>
<!--relate_list-->
<a href="<%topentry_relate_url>">
<%topentry_relate_year><%topentry_relate_month><%topentry_relate_day>
─<%topentry_relate_title>
</a>
<!--relate_entry_now_showing-->(當前位置)<!--/relate_entry_now_showing-->
<br>
<!--/relate_list-->
↓舊文章<br>
<!--/relate_list_area-->
PS 如果你不是設定テンプレート変数のみ 的話不用這麼搞剛了
如前所述(大概在第四頁(目測)(喂))只要備齊
<!--relate_list_area-->
<!--relate_list-->
兩層tag就可以了
但是相對來講用html來定義顯示效果的自由度也會被侷限住
就看使用者的喜好囉
在這裡自己也算是個新手,如果分享出來的東西有任何講錯的地方還要麻煩強者修正...!
順便給放一下幾個官方的ref(日文),對template design有興趣的朋友可以參考
fc2版面變數一覽
http://fc2blogmanual.blog60.fc2.com/blog-entry-160.html
關連記事設定簡介
http://fc2blogmanual.blog60.fc2.com/blog-entry-51.html#a3
--
: 已有爬了文以及上GOOGLE搜尋,尚未找到解決方法,懇請各位朋友幫忙。
: 設定了 子類別的狀況下
: 例如:
: ABC(母類別)
: -甲(子類別1)
: -乙(子類別2)
: -丙(子類別3)
: 我在甲類別下面寫了很多篇文,
: 是否有方法可以在閱讀文的時候讓最下方的
: 「上一篇」與「下一篇」連結 是抓「甲」這個子類別下的文章
: 而不是抓整個母類別下的,
: 目前的設定一直都會抓整個母類別下的文章,
: 也就是會抓整個母類別(ABC)下的文章,
: 等於甲乙丙三個子類別都會被抓進去。
: 希望有朋友可以教教我,在此感謝。
就我所知,目前fc2的上一篇下一篇變數並無法應用在分類顯示上
不過只要使用關連記事的功能
就可以讓使用者在文章頁面中顯示同分類下的文章列表
不知道原po用的是中文版還是日文版
我不知道中文版的狀況如何,在這裡僅以我使用日文版的經驗回答
主要做法如下:
進入環境設定變更
→找到 関連記事リスト 表示場所 的block進行設定
→這邊我個人是選擇 テンプレート変数のみ
如果選別的選項
那基本上就不用自己另外用變數修飾顯示的部分了
不對版面這麼要求的使用者其實可以無視
→選取顯示文章數
如果你選3,在顯示的格式上大致上會是
┌─────┐
│ 上一篇 │
│ 這一篇 │ ←不一定是這個順序~
│ 下一篇 │ 請記得設定 関連記事リスト 表示方法 喔
└─────┘ 至於有什麼差別就先不多說了
這樣,依你的文章數越多,往前/後回溯的文章量也會越多
不過要注意的是,如果你當篇文章是該分類下最首/尾篇,可能會顯示為
┌─────┐
│ 這一篇 │
│ 下一篇 │
│ 下下篇 │
└─────┘
這樣030
總之關連記事的功能可以解決原PO的問題
但也不代表可以完全符合原OP對上一頁/下一頁這樣基本功能的要求
接著要怎麼編輯版面才可以顯示呢~
只要在你的版面裡面的topentry標籤環境中
(也就是<!--topentry--> ~ <!--/topentry--> 之間)
加入relate_list_area相關的標籤變數
<!--relate_list_area-->
<!--relate_list-->
... →通常就是在這裡寫一些連結啊文字的部分
... 不過就如同剛剛說的
... 如果不選テンプレート変数のみ 這個部份基本上可以留白
<!--/relate_list-->
<!--/relate_list_area-->
OB
就可以顯示出來了
當然這種做法能不能做得好也和使用者對fc2的變數熟悉度也有關係啦
以上的教學可能只是給一些比較上手的使用者提供一個ref而已 XDrz
不好意思可能講得有點複雜
只能請有興趣的朋友親自去玩玩看了 :P
為了表達教學不周的歉意
我在這裡寫了一份範例,各位可修改以下這段code的任何地方
再把它貼在<!--topentry--> ~ <!--/topentry-->之間
注意,一定要貼在<!--topentry--> ~ <!--/topentry-->之間喔
<!--relate_list_area-->
●分類:
<!--parent_category-->
<a href="<%topentry_parent_category_link>"><%topentry_parent_category></a>
─
<!--/parent_category-->
<a href="<%topentry_category_link>"><%topentry_category></a><br><br>
↑新文章<br>
<!--relate_list-->
<a href="<%topentry_relate_url>">
<%topentry_relate_year><%topentry_relate_month><%topentry_relate_day>
─<%topentry_relate_title>
</a>
<!--relate_entry_now_showing-->(當前位置)<!--/relate_entry_now_showing-->
<br>
<!--/relate_list-->
↓舊文章<br>
<!--/relate_list_area-->
PS 如果你不是設定テンプレート変数のみ 的話不用這麼搞剛了
如前所述(大概在第四頁(目測)(喂))只要備齊
<!--relate_list_area-->
<!--relate_list-->
兩層tag就可以了
但是相對來講用html來定義顯示效果的自由度也會被侷限住
就看使用者的喜好囉
在這裡自己也算是個新手,如果分享出來的東西有任何講錯的地方還要麻煩強者修正...!
順便給放一下幾個官方的ref(日文),對template design有興趣的朋友可以參考
fc2版面變數一覽
http://fc2blogmanual.blog60.fc2.com/blog-entry-160.html
關連記事設定簡介
http://fc2blogmanual.blog60.fc2.com/blog-entry-51.html#a3
--
Tags:
部落格
All Comments
By Irma
at 2010-12-01T19:45
at 2010-12-01T19:45
Related Posts
請問 blogger 的空格排版問題?
By Mason
at 2010-11-29T14:34
at 2010-11-29T14:34
animoto 特效影音製作網站
By Charlotte
at 2010-11-28T21:39
at 2010-11-28T21:39
刪掉的噗和私噗
By Puput
at 2010-11-27T22:51
at 2010-11-27T22:51
編輯文章的問題
By Audriana
at 2010-11-27T20:50
at 2010-11-27T20:50
多了新東西
By Regina
at 2010-11-27T10:46
at 2010-11-27T10:46